Today saw the WKGB hold its Welsh Open event at the W.I.S in Cardiff. The Welsh Bushi-Kai sent a strong squad to the tournament and came away with a 17 medal haul. (6 Gold, 4 Silver & 7 Bronze).  Congratulations to our Senior and Junior fighters for once again performing to the highest of standards, and showing those present that the Welsh Bushi-Kai continues to be at the forefront of competition karate in Wales.
All of the hard work that has been put in developing not only their karate skills, but also their superb levels of fitness, has paid dividends and the Association Coaches compliment everyone on their performances and discipline on the tatami.

Last weekend the Welsh Bushi-Kai attended the British Karate Federation Championships in Edinburgh. As we have come to expect, our Senior and Junior competitors fought out of their skins and stood up against the very best in British Karate. Our squad returned home with 1 GOLD, 1 Silver and 4 Bronze Medals. In addition there were notable Top 5 & Top 8 Performances.

Gilfach Goch Karate Club:
With Mark McMahon opening a new dojo in Taibach, the Gilfach Goch Club is to have a new Instructor – Grant Hole 2nd Dan.
Grant has been at the Gilfach Club since its’ founding and was the natural choice to take over from Mark.  The Club has been one of the mainstays of the Association through out and will no doubt continue to be as successful and well supported as ever. The Executive Commitee of the Welsh Bushi-Kai would like to congratulate Grant on his appointment as Club Instructor.

New Karate Club – Port Talbot Bushi-Kai

Port Talbot Bushi-Kai

On Weds 22nd of Sept, Sensei Mark McMahon – 4th Dan will be opening the doors on his new karate club in the Taibach area of Port Talbot.

Venue
The Club will be based at  ” THE GYM – TAIBACH” (formerly known as the  ‘Body & Mind Fitness Studio’), in Commercial Road, Port Talbot. The dojo has a fully matted floor area plus a variety of Kick / Punch Bags for training purposes. Whilst the Studio is on the main road, there is a large car park to the rear of the building. (by Aldi)

Class Times – Every Weds
Karate & Fitness training   6.45 – 7.45 pm

About Mark
Mark is a qualified karate instructor, certified by the W.K.G.B, the Welsh Karate Governing Body. (Certification entails CRB Clearance, 1st Aid & Child protection training plus full Insurance) and has vast experience in teaching Karate.

Welsh Youth Championships

WKGB Welsh Youth Championships – Cardiff July 24th

At yesterdays Welsh Youth Championships in Cardiff, the Welsh Bushi-Kai Juniors once again put in some terrific performances, coming away with 8 GOLD, 4 SILVER and 8 BRONZE  Medals.  Our Junior squad has again proven itself to be one of the best in the country and is developing karate talent that will be challenging for major honors and titles for years to come.
As well as our more experienced juniors, yesterday saw several students from our Cwrt Herbert Club enter their first National Championships and they did themselves proud.
Well done to everyone who represented the association yesterday, particularly those who won Gold and now join our growing list of WELSH CHAMPIONS.

The following statement appears on the WKGB Website:

Wales has been invited to take part in the first ever, “Inter Celtic Karate Cup”. This is being organised by the Brittany Karate League, as part of the 40th Anniversary celebrations of the Lorient Interceltic Festival. The Competition is approved by the French Karate Federation and will be run under the World Karate Federation Rules. It will include Kumite & Kata.

Each Country will comprise 1 x Male Team Kumite (5) selected in the 5 weight categories, plus 1 Male Kata. 1 x Female Team (3) selected in their weight categories, plus 1 x Female Kata.

Celtic Countries taking part are;
Brittany, Scotland, Ireland, Wales, Galicia and Asturia.
